Ryde Academy, based on the Isle of Wight, is an 11 to 18 years Secondary Academy and is sponsored by Academies Enterprise Trust (AET). The school is set in spacious grounds in the town of Ryde which is a short walk from the local esplanade; providing excellent transport links to Portsmouth and Southsea. In 2017, Ryde Academy had a new multi-million-pound school building built on the existing site, with a student capacity of 1,500.

We are now accepting applications for this exciting opportunity. As a Year Manager, you will work as part of the Pastoral Team, within a Year group. You will be supporting the work of the Vice Principal, promoting student wellbeing through managing and coordinating aspects of the pastoral system. Whilst there are no formal qualifications required for this role, we are ideally looking for someone who has experience of working within a secondary school or similar setting. You will have good numeracy/literacy skills, be a willing participant in development and training opportunities, a strong administrator, hold at least 4 GCSE’s at C or above, as well as Level 2 Safeguarding (or the willingness and ability to work towards this qualification). We have an outstanding team of support staff at the school and you would supported and welcomed from your first day at the school.

Located on the picturesque Isle of Wight, Ryde Academy is a secondary school catering to students aged 11 to 18. Currently hosting over 1000 students, the school's popularity is on the rise, with plans to accommodate 1500 students. Ofsted inspectors acknowledged Ryde Academy as a "rapidly improved school," where students take immense pride in their attendance, and staff feel well-supported. Boasting bright and airy classrooms equipped with cutting-edge technology, the facility includes designated studios, workshops, and laboratories for practical subjects, along with a range of excellent sporting facilities.
